      e30crazie I just replaced my PS reservoir and hoses. The originals were soaked in PS fluid, but they actually look like they are in great shape. There's no cracks or anything at the ends so I think my leaks were due to my reservoir cap o-ring which rolled over and got ruined, and the original crimp clamps failing. So I think these hoses are still good if you just use new clamps. If you're interested, you can have mine for free.
